Job overview

Do you want to be an integral part of a thriving acute Trust that embraces transformation and is passionate about delivering safe, personal and effective care? If the answer is yes, we have the perfect opportunity for you to join our award-winning pharmacy team.

We are seeking an enthusiastic and highly motivated, registered Pharmacy Technician to support our Technical Services team in delivering the best possible service to patients, whilst maintaining standards.

The successful candidate will join the team in providing an integrated delivery of medicines to our patients to ensure cost effective, safe and appropriate supply of aseptically prepared products.  This is a great opportunity for a Pharmacy Technician who is looking to enhance their skill set in a Technical Service environment whilst maintaining their wider pharmacy knowledge and expertise.

We are looking for a Pharmacy Technician who will demonstrate well developed organisational skills, have a flexible and forward-thinking approach, with the ability to lead and manage staff working within the unit and who is strong communicator.

Candidates will be highly motivated, a team player and someone that can respond to the pace of a busy acute Trust.

This is a fast-paced environment, with a consistently high-volume of work with regularly changing standards. We are seeking individuals who can work as part of the multidisciplinary Technical Service team and provide support the general pharmacy team.

Main duties of the job

Deputise for the Specialist or Senior Technician as delegated and/or as designated in their absence and appropriately represent at relevant meetings

Support the Technical Services Technicians and assistant teams and supervise processes

Identify extended roles for support staff and areas for service improvements in line with the modernisation agenda, local and national initiatives, professional development and changes in legislation

Plan staffing requirements; supervise the technician and assistant rota

Identify opportunities for further developments in pharmacy services

Contribute to the planning of the pharmacy service in conjunction with the Senior Pharmacy Technician team

Support the development of extended technician roles and the implementation of technician led services

Act as a technician role model and demonstrate the ability to provide safe, clinically effective and cost efficient use of medicines

Provide professional leadership and motivate and inspire other staff inside and outside of pharmacy and act as a role model

Identify options and opportunities for service provision, which enhance the efficiency of the service in order to reduce waiting times, improve accuracy, improve productivity and support staff development

Person specification

Qualities

Essential

  • Supportive and motivational supervisor
  • Can balance strong leadership and working within a team
  • Prioritises and meets deadlines
  • Flexibility in working hours
  • Advanced keyboard skills

Experience

Essential

  • Experience of supervising pharmacy services in primary or secondary care
  • Practice in one or more relevant areas
  • Ability to maintain and report on records and statistics

Qualification

Essential

  • NVQ Level 3 Pharmacy Services or equivalent qualification – approved for registration with General Pharmaceutical Council (GPhC)
  • BTec Accuracy Checking Technician Qualification or working towards

Desirable

  • A1 NVQ Assessor Qualification or equivalent
